Dianne Naficy Obituary

Dianne Naficy

07/28/1941- 12/27/2015

Dianne Naficy passed away at age 74 at Swedish Cherry Hill Hospital on Sunday, December 27th following an extensive surgery to repair valves in her heart.

She is survived by her husband Homayoun Naficy, her daughter Christina Naficy, her son Mark Naficy and his wife Kristina and their three lovely children, her beloved grand children, Mia, Lina and Erika Naficy.

She was the most warm and loving person. Everyone who ever met her instantly loved her. She was the true definition of Mom, Wife, Grandma, Sister and friend. There will be a hole in our hearts forever. Yet we find comfort knowing that she is now with her son Nick, her parents and her best friend Patsy.

We love you forever and infinity, Your family.
